  1. In Ireland long ago the Catholics were persecuted for their religion. They were not allowed go to Mass, the Churches were burned down, and the priests were hunted and killed. There are numerous Raths around here which we are told were used to signal from with lights to warn the people of danger.
    In Glendalough graveyard there is a round tower, that was used in the penal times to hide sacred vessels and vestments. The monks when they would have all their precious articles in safety they would bring in the ladders they were using also so that the plunderers could not follow them.
